SL i-League StarSeries S2 Finals Day One Recap

Day one of the StarSeries Season 2 Finals concluded today and Counter-Strike witnessed some interesting results coming straight out of the gate.

Today, best-of-one group play matches went down and teams from all over the world will continue to compete for a larger piece of the $300,000 prize pool. Here’s a quick summation of today’s action.

Group D – Ninjas in Pyjamas vs. HellRaisers

  • de_cache: NiP 16 – 10 HR


Group A – GODSENT vs. Team Dignitas

  • de_mirage: Godsent 16 – 3 Dignitas


Group B – G2 Esports vs. MVP Project

  • de_train: G2 16 – 3 MVP


Group B – FaZe Clan vs. FlipSid3 Tactics

  • de_train: FaZe 16-2 F3


Group C – Natus Vincere vs. TyLoo

  • de_mirage: TyLoo 16-10 Na’Vi


Group C – Astralis vs. Heroic

  • de_train: Heroic 16-13 Astralis


Group C – TyLoo vs. Heroic

de_cbble: Heroic 16-13 TyLoo


Group D – Team EnVyUs vs. Cloud9

de_cbble: C9 16 – 8 nV
